The addition method and dosage of carburetor can affect the smelting effect. What is the method of adding carburetor? Let's take a look below:
1. When there is a small amount of molten iron remaining in the furnace, the carburetor that needs to be added is added to the surface of the molten iron at once, and then scrap steel is added. All the carburetor is pressed into the molten iron to make it fully contact with the molten iron. If the furnace is large and the amount of carburetor added is large, a layer of scrap steel can be added and a layer of carburetor can be added;
2. Lay a layer of crushed steel plate or iron filings at the bottom of the furnace, add the carburetor that needs to be added at once, add scrap steel furnace material, and press the carburetor well. If the furnace is large and the amount of carburetor added is large, a layer of scrap steel and a layer of carburetor can be added;
3. After the molten iron is melted, a carburizing agent is used to fine tune the composition, which can be added to the surface of the molten iron. The carburizing agent is dissolved and absorbed through eddy current stirring or manual stirring during electric furnace melting. When adding ingredients, try to add enough or a small amount of carburetor at once. No matter what type of carburetor is added on the surface of the molten iron, the absorption speed is slow.
